Paragenesis and Microscopic Textures

Crinoidal ooltic grainstone cemented with drusy calcite. Micritized crinoidal debris and ooids with ghosts of oolite cortices preserved. Oomoldic pores with blue-dye epoxy filling with occasional coarse calcite spar. Crushed oomolds containing scattered cement shards. Occasional mold filled by coarse dolomite cement. Thin section photomicrograph stained by alizarin-red. Gore Leurman #7 3040 ft. Scale bar 0.5 mm. Plane polarized light.
Crinoidal oolitic grainstone with blue-dye epoxy filled oomolds cemented by drusy calcite. Millimeter- to centimeter-sized areas of collapsed ooids and cement. Oomolds contain shards of drusy cement presumably collected in pore as crushing occurred. Some larger calcite spar in molds appears to be in place. Thin section photomicrograph stained by alizerin-red. Gore Leurman #7 3040 ft. Scale bar 0.5 mm. Plane polarized light.
Oolitic grainstone containing abundant oomolds with blue-dye epoxy filled pores. Broken oomolds with small connections between oomolds seen in this plane of view. Also, fine cement shards appear to form geopedal fabric. Other cement shards have collected along other positions on walls of oomolds. Thin section photomicrograph stained with alizerin-red. Shell Hafferman A, 2955.5 ft. Scale bar 0.5 mm. Plane polarized light.
Oolitic grainstone with oomolds. Some oomolds are crushed along with drusy cement. View of fringing spar calcite cement shards that have accumulated in vug along with large fragments of calcite cement. Area filled with blue epoxy. Other ooids appear to consist of neomorphozed calcite spar. with intervenning pore space filled with in place druzy calcite. Thin section photomicrograph stained on right side by alizerin-red. Shell Hafferman A, 2955.5 ft. Scale bar equals 0.5 mm. Plane polarized light.
Oomoldic grainstone containing heavily neomorphosed cement with crystals terminations into oomolds and reduction of original oomold shape. Areas appear to be crushed on left side, preceeding neomorphism. Thin section photomicrograph stained with alizerin-red. Eichman A-17-W #7. Scale bar equals 0.5 mm. Plane polarized light.
Oomoldic grainstone containing heavily neomorphosed calcite cement. Cement has grown into original oomold pores reducing pore volume. Note that most of these pores are not filled with blue epoxy suggesting that these pores are not connected. Thin section photomicrograph stained with alizerin-red. Drews A-1. 3147 ft. Scale bar equals 0.5 mm. Plane polarized light.
Oomoldic grainstone with considerable number of oomolds filled by coarse dolospar. Localized crushing of oomolds alongside preserved oomolds filled by blue epoxy. Some cement shards partly filling several oomolds.Thin section photomicrograph stained with alilzerin-red. Rebecca Bounds 4402 ft. Scale bar equals 0.5 mm. Plane polarized light.
Oomoldic grainstone with oomolds that contain solution-altered micritized ooid cortices as seen in the center of this photo. Other ooids are filled with coarse dolospar. Druzy calcite spar fills pore space. Oomoldic pores are filled with blue epoxy. Thin section photomicrograph stained with alizerin-red. Rebecca Bounds 4402 ft. Scale bar equals 0.25 mm. Plane polarized light.
Neomorphosed crinoidal ooid grainstone containing localized small fractures, crushed areas, and small solution vug, all containing blue epoxy. Thin section photomicrograph stained with alizerin-red. Shell Hafferman #1 A 2955.5. Scale bar equals 0.5 mm. Plane polarized light.
